From Hardware to Software: What's Really Changing?



The term "software-defined automobile" might sound advanced, but chances are you've currently seen one in action. These lorries depend heavily on incorporated software application systems to manage every little thing from entertainment to guiding. Instead of separated electronic control devices managing tasks separately, software-defined automobiles make use of streamlined calculating to handle the lorry holistically. That shift brings huge comfort, yet likewise brand-new responsibilities for proprietors and specialists.



Unlike typical automobiles, where wear and tear is simple to detect and diagnose, software-defined autos frequently keep efficiency data, error codes, and system health and wellness records deep within inner digital systems. This implies diagnostics currently call for specialized tools and software application competence. A mechanic can't count entirely on noise, odor, or vibration-- they likewise require to check out the information.

Updates Over the Air-- and Under the Radar



Among the most revolutionary changes brought by software-defined cars is the concept of over-the-air updates. These updates can fine-tune engine performance, add safety functions, or repair bugs, similar to a smartphone. What when called for a trip to a shop currently happens quietly while your auto sits in the driveway.



However this ease has trade-offs. Owners need to remain sharp to update notices, just as they would certainly for a phone or computer system. Ignoring them can result in concerns later on, especially when performance, security, or connection goes to risk.



Still, this sort of aggressive upkeep stands for an amazing step forward. Picture enhancements that present immediately, maintaining your cars and truck more secure and smarter without a wrench ever before being raised.
